Nodes, edges, and labels
A knowledge graph is made up of three main components: nodes, edges, and labels. Any object, place, or person can be a node. An edge defines the relationship between the nodes. Knowledge graph - Wikipedia
In knowledge representation and reasoning, a knowledge graph is a knowledge base that uses a graph-structured data model or topology to represent and operate on data.
